Introduction
ACT Motorcycle Dealers (AMD) is a well-established but very traditional small to medium
business enterprise (SME). They have been selling (and servicing) motorcycles, quadbikes and
riding equipment for over 30 years in the Canberra and Queanbeyan district. Their Business
Information Systems (BIS) are fairly simple and could possibly do with an overhaul to help Mike
(the owner of the business) sell more bikes. Mike is planning to revamp its IT systems at the
company AMD. For this, he has appointed a consultant who can give him the required advice
and guidance.
The business growth of AMD
The business of Mike involved sale of the Kawasaki motorcycles but after few years, the local
Honda motorcycles were picked and Mike took its franchise. In 2007, he bought the Canberra
dealership of Yamaha and Suzuki franchises. Consequently, all the Japanese motorcycle
manufacturers’ products came under his company’s banner. In 2011, there were various agency
rights that were acquired by Mike like the Ducati, KTM motorcycles etc. the dirt bikes, golf carts
etc. were sold by him in the regional areas. Then, the company was expanded in the sale of
Honda, Sea-Doo and Kawasaki jet-skis. Apart from the vehicles, the business of Mike is also
into the sale of financial and the insurance packages for the vehicles that he sells. Thus, the
company has developed good relations with the financial institutions like Swann Group, QBE
etc. AMD is also a stockist and sales agent for a number of apparel and accessories companies
including DriRider, Alpinestars, DragginJeans, Dainese, Shoei, AGV, and Fox. The company
AMD also runs its own service centres and the work related to the ordering of the spare parts,
full servicing and rebuilding, preparation of the race bike, turning of the dynamometer, extending
warranty etc. is done in that service centre.
2
Document Page
The annual revenue for the business is approximately $25 million, with a staff expenses bill of
around $3 million. AMD has over 15,000 customers in the region. Any new IT system initiatives
must have the potential to increase revenue to the value of at least $250,000 per year.

Analysis of the system elements
Problems and the issues addressed
1. Data governance: The business of the company is growing and the owner of the
company i.e. Mike and the team members have to handle the materials and the data that is
available in large quantity. The data is related to the spare parts, rates of the labor, the
sales figures and the pricing of the products. The issue here is that it is very difficult to
handle this data because the coordination needs to be established among the supply chain
data and the related data. The data has to be governed because the systems of the
company have to interact with the systems of other companies.
The common issue that may arise with governance of data is the ignoring of the data
shadow systems. People focus on the transactional system of records of the enterprise and
the BI systems because they feel that they can find the important data there
(Guckenheimer, 2013). But, the data shadow systems contains the key information. It is
scattered in the organization. Thus, it is required that the data governance is a
combination of the joint business and the IT endeavor.
2. E-commerce and the internet of things: When the business has to be expanded in the
online mode, there are various problems that are required to be addressed. The problem
related to positioning of the company will be faced by Mike. The company will have to
arrange for finances to go online, for purchasing the domain, for promotional activities
etc. There will not be any one-to-one interaction with the customers, so the problems of
customer satisfaction will be faced by the company. Also, the company is planning to
deploy the smart sensors for its brakes and the suspension parts which are expensive and
7
Document Page
requires the use of latest technology. If the sensors do not work properly, then the
company will have to arrange for the service for the customers.
The e-commerce systems need to be integrated in a proper way. The company may also
have many systems that it plans to manage; they may hurt the growth of the company, its
margins and the productivity (Floros, 2015). The current solution that the company gives
may not be multi-channel. The systems also sometimes become difficult to use.
3. Mobile, Wireless and Social Media Systems: The Company is planning to use the
mobiles and the wireless systems for exchanging the information with the suppliers of the
company and its customers. But, the problem is that if the systems fail in any case, then
the entire communication will get hampered. The technologies will have to be developed
and it will take a lot of time of the company to establish these things. Also, there will be
problem in integrating the technologies with the systems.
With the use of these systems, the web space gets filled and there is no scope for the
users to upload the content that they wish to (Snider, 2015). These also require a unique
web address which is difficult to find and think. The profile building requires time and
effort of the people in the organization.
4. Customer Management: The customers of the company are very loyal to the company
and they are very old. They buy the new products from the company and they also get
their vehicles serviced from the company. But, the establishment of the CRM system
cannot be done in-house because the company does not have the required expertise. So, it
will have to be outsourced and in this process the company will lose the direct control on
the data of its customers. There is a risk of getting the customers lost and the outsourcer
may not be able to retain the customers.
8
Document Page
There is no direct contact with the customers in the IT world. They meet on the virtual
platform where it is very difficult to understand the needs of the people, their queries. If
the people are not answered properly, they feel dissatisfied. Also, the lack of personal
contact reduces the perusal power and the people do not get influenced by the company
and their products (David, 2016). The customers are spread across various geographical
areas and it is difficult to manage them, give them personal attention and influence them
towards the expansion of the company.
5. Business Security and Continuity: The major problems will be faced here that needs to
be addressed. The attention of Mike is towards the security of the business information
and the problems caused in case of catastrophe. The problems to be dealt with include the
Canberra bushfires that can lead to the data loss, the failure of the major systems of the
company. Likewise the attack by Trojans, malware etc. are the problems that needs to be
addresses for maintaining the security of the business. Also, the company needs to
arrange for the backup so that the continuity is ensured.
The Company’s IT infrastructure contains huge amount of data. The data needs to be
secured. For this, the security problems arise like the data theft, loss of data. Along with
this, the company needs investment in the software that secures this data and ensures the
continuity. Also, the problem of backing up the data is faced by the companies because
they have to ensure the continuity of their business.
